Transaction 32a61af0041666bfe57cc7947bff75a02c5cc4eaeaea623424b77acbd832b8e7

1 Input
2 Outputs
  • 32a61af0041666bfe57cc7947bff75a02c5cc4eaeaea623424b77acbd832b8e7:0
  • value  1307790000
    address  1KW2YiT4wK7LY2KDF8Bj34XBwQjpEjUrKH
  • 32a61af0041666bfe57cc7947bff75a02c5cc4eaeaea623424b77acbd832b8e7:1
  • value  1729753862
    address  1NSByDDNLymFM6sUy76xGgPrFXbcB55ZvZ